Skip to main content

Generate secrect random strings. Convert random strings with integers.

Project description

$ rs # Generate a random string of lenth 10.
8Vlp66h9Wc
$ rs -l 16 # Generate a random string of lenth 16.
xVOKhNEe0xJ607Ch
$ rs -l 16 -c a # Specify a character set.
~_Ak-=0PNP}fo]j&h
length = 20
rs = random_string(length)
strength = strength(length, len(candidate))
print(rs, strength) # khfT6pghUm1n1cpZhTar 119
x = rs2int(rs)
y = int2rs(x)
print(rs, x, y) # khfT6pghUm1n1cpZhTar 415159970288189017488437341125226411 khfT6pghUm1n1cpZhTar

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

rs1101-0.3.3.tar.gz (3.8 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

rs1101-0.3.3-py3-none-any.whl (4.5 kB view details)

Uploaded Python 3

File details

Details for the file rs1101-0.3.3.tar.gz.

File metadata

  • Download URL: rs1101-0.3.3.tar.gz
  • Upload date:
  • Size: 3.8 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.0.1 CPython/3.10.10

File hashes

Hashes for rs1101-0.3.3.tar.gz
Algorithm Hash digest
SHA256 1b0fbd1f8e267da52289ee9c1ce40848582265d8a39b883d4bb10f5a97ecd6eb
MD5 57cff22684dcffc13912619727cb08cc
BLAKE2b-256 e0ba0470999f9ec8833acb6635825696632890084537fbed7790a3c06fe11334

See more details on using hashes here.

File details

Details for the file rs1101-0.3.3-py3-none-any.whl.

File metadata

  • Download URL: rs1101-0.3.3-py3-none-any.whl
  • Upload date:
  • Size: 4.5 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/6.0.1 CPython/3.10.10

File hashes

Hashes for rs1101-0.3.3-py3-none-any.whl
Algorithm Hash digest
SHA256 46e18eaa8d74570fdda53f83a08ef5a9a374232f06f7f50fad3d7b75ca606c30
MD5 e79c66f86e85804ce59b195926295d45
BLAKE2b-256 5346fc561f59cb5c033ee99c895e2836cd15efa41bde5a2f59a11fa8c9816079

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page